hCT-MSCs for COVID19 ARDS
Stopped early · Phase 1/Phase 2 · Has a placebo group
Conditions studied: COVID, Corona Virus Infection, COVID19
In brief
This is a 50 patient, Phase 1/2a multi-center pilot study to test the safety and to describe the preliminary efficacy of intravenous administration of allogenic human cord tissue mesenchymal stromal cells (hCT-MSC) as an investigational agent, under U.S. INDs 19968 (Duke) and 19937 (U Miami) to patients with acute respiratory distress syndrome (ARDS) due to COVID-19 infection (COVID-ARDS). The first 10 consecutive patients will receive investigational MSCs manufactured by Duke. In the second phase of the study, 40 additional patients will be randomized to receive placebo or investigational MSCs manufactured by Duke or University of Miami. Patients will be eligible for infusion of 3 daily consecutive doses of hCT-MSC or placebo if they have a confirmed diagnosis of COVID-19 and meet clinical and radiographic criteria for ARDS. Results from the first 10 patients will be compared with concurrent outcomes utilizing standard of care treatments in participating hospitals and in published reports in the medical literature. Results from the additional 40 patients will be combined with the first 10 and analyzed. The trial is relying on focused eligibility of the participants (patients with ARDS), single cohort with short trial time (4 weeks), and simple assessment of clinical outcome (survival, improvement of ARDS). This is a sequential design in the sense that after the first 10 patients are evaluated a decision will be made by the PIs and the Data Safety Monitoring Board whether to proceed with the exploratory randomized portion of the study.

Who can join
Age: 18 and older. Sex: any. Healthy volunteers: not accepted.
You may qualify if…
- The patient or legally authorized representative (LAR) must have the ability to understand and the willingness to provide a signed and dated informed consent form.
- Age 18 years and over
- The patient agrees to use adequate contraception for the duration of the treatment protocol and for 6 months post treatment.
- Positive RT- PCR testing for COVID-19 nucleic acid using nasopharyngeal swabbing or any other site
- Patient meets ARDS criteria and is on non-invasive or mechanical ventilation or high flow nasal cannula
- bilateral opacities on chest imaging consistent with pulmonary edema
- A need for positive pressure ventilation or high flow nasal cannula
- PaO2/FiO2 ratio ≤ 300 mmHg by arterial blood gas or SpO2/FiO2 imputation.
- Infiltrates not fully explained by cardiac failure or fluid overload in the physician's best clinical judgement
- Subjects requiring dialysis as a result of a COVID-19 infection will not be excluded.
You may not qualify if…
- Evidence of multiorgan failure involving one or more organs, excluding the lungs as defined below:
- Presence of shock, defined as MAP < 65 mmHg with signs of peripheral hypoperfusion, or continuous infusion of 2 or more vasopressor or inotrope agents to maintain MAP ≥ 65 mmHg.
- Serum bilirubin > 10 mg/dl
- Platelet count < 50,000/ml
- Subjects requiring dialysis as a result of anything other than a COVID-19 infection will be excluded
- Evidence of acquired or congenital immunodeficiency (due to immunosuppressive therapy excluding steroid use for treatment of COVID-19 acute respiratory failure, HIV, previous treatment for cancer, etc.)
- History of metastatic cancer diagnosis or treatment in the past 1 year
- History of previous treatments with MSCs or other cell therapies
- Patient is co-enrolled in any other IND-sponsored clinical trials for COVID-19 or ARDs. Drugs that are administered under emergency use authorizations (EUA) by the FDA are permitted.
- Evidence of pregnancy or lactation
- Moribund patient not expected to survive >24 hours
- Unable/unwilling to deliver lung protective ventilation
- Patient is receiving Extracorporeal Membrane Oxygenation (ECMO)
